Background
With the continuous development of the electric vehicle industry, the number of electric vehicles is more and more, the competitiveness of the electric vehicles is stronger and stronger, and in order to improve the production capacity of enterprises, the reasonable control of the production cost of electric vehicle accessories is of great importance. Because the bearing capacity requirement of the electric vehicle hub is lower than that of an automobile, in order to reduce the production cost of the electric vehicle, the production process of the electric vehicle hub is different from the production process of the integrated forming of the automobile hub. At present, the manufacturing method of the wheel hub of the electric vehicle in the prior art usually includes that a steel plate is formed into each part in a die-casting mode firstly, and then the parts are assembled by utilizing a welding technology, although the manufacturing method reduces the cost compared with the prior art, the assembly is more complicated, and the requirement on the welding technology is higher. the utility model provides an electric motor car wheel hub convenient to equipment, includes outer hub circle, the top fixedly connected with first connecting ring of outer hub circle, and the bottom fixedly connected with second connecting ring of outer hub circle, the inboard setting of first connecting ring is connected with a plurality of support piece, one side setting of support piece is connected with interior hub circle, the outside setting of outer hub circle is connected with the first fixed screw of a plurality of.
As a further aspect of the present invention: the inner side of the first connecting ring is fixedly connected with a plurality of clamping grooves, one side of the supporting piece is fixedly connected with a clamping column, and the inner sides of the supporting piece and the inner hub ring are fixedly connected with second screw holes.
As a further aspect of the present invention: the inner side of the outer hub ring is provided with a reinforcing ring, first screw holes are formed in the outer hub ring and the reinforcing ring, a reinforcing piece is fixedly connected to the inner portion of the reinforcing ring, a plurality of bearing columns are fixedly connected to one side of the reinforcing piece, and a wear-resistant layer is fixedly connected to the outer side of the outer hub ring.
As a further aspect of the present invention: the first connecting ring is fixedly connected with the supporting piece through the clamping columns embedded into the clamping grooves.
As a further aspect of the present invention: and the supporting piece and the inner hub ring are fixedly connected by penetrating through the second screw hole through a second fixing screw.
As a further aspect of the present invention: the reinforcing ring and the outer hub ring are fixedly connected through a first screw hole through a first fixing screw.
